Abstract
The back-propagation training technique for feedforward neural networks is extended to networks with delay elements in the connections. Such an extension has previously been described by E.A. Wan (1990) for discrete-time presentation of training patterns and weight updates. The authors present a continuous-time generalization of these results. Such networks can be used for temporal and spatiotemporal pattern recognition
